I have a file upload control and a upload button in my page. When i click the Upload button the direct event method will fire.. In that i am showing a confirm message whether user wants to upload or not.
Please try this working code....
protected void btnUpload_Click(object sender, DirectEventArgs e)
{
//Confirmation message.
string confInfo = "Do you want to continue?";
//Check whether file available for upload.
if (this.FileUploadField1.HasFile)
{
string fileName = System.IO.Path.GetFileName(this.FileUploadField1.PostedFile.FileName);
hdnFileName.Value = fileName;
int contentSize = this.FileUploadField1.PostedFile.ContentLength;
string fileExtension = System.IO.Path.GetExtension(FileUploadField1.PostedFile.FileName);
//Check for file type(MS excel 2003 and MS excel 2007).
if (fileName != string.Empty && (fileExtension.ToLower().Contains(".xls")||fileExtension.ToLower().Contains(".xlsx")))
{
//Save the file in the filesystem.
string filtSavepath = Server.MapPath(".") + "\\UploadedFiles\\" + "File_" + fileName;
FileUploadField1.PostedFile.SaveAs(filtSavepath);
string path = @"../UploadedFiles/File_" + fileName;
X.Msg.Confirm("Confirm the Upload:", confInfo, new MessageBoxButtonsConfig
{
Yes = new MessageBoxButtonConfig
{
Handler = "Ext.net.DirectMethods.ContinueUploading()",
Text = "Continue Upload"
},
No = new MessageBoxButtonConfig
{
Handler = "Ext.net.DirectMethods.CancelUploading()",
Text = "Cancel"
}
}).Show();
}
else
{
X.Msg.Show(new MessageBoxConfig
{
Buttons = MessageBox.Button.OK,
Icon = MessageBox.Icon.ERROR,
Title = "Error:",
Message = "Please select excel sheet."
});
}
}
else
{
X.Msg.Show(new MessageBoxConfig
{
Buttons = MessageBox.Button.OK,
Icon = MessageBox.Icon.ERROR,
Title = "Error:",
Message = "No file found to upload."
});
}
}
Below are the direct methods...[DirectMethod]
public void ContinueUploading()
{
//X.Msg.Wait("Reading....","Read").Show();
//Start reading data from oversight excel sheet.
ReadExcelfileData();
// X.Msg.Hide();
if (!string.IsNullOrEmpty(lblResults.Text))
{
X.Msg.Alert("Error:", lblResults.Text).Show();
}
}
[DirectMethod]
public void CancelUploading()
{
string filePathName = @"../UploadedFiles/File_" + hdnFileName.Value.ToString();
try
{
if (File.Exists(Server.MapPath(filePathName)))
{
File.Delete(Server.MapPath(filePathName));
}
FileUploadField1.PostedFile.InputStream.Dispose();
}
catch
{
throw;
}
}
see the ReadExcelfileData(); method in ContinueUpload directmethod. This is private method which reads the excel sheet. This method takes around 4 to 5 seconds..I want to show a wait message in this scenario..... Please help me how to do this... I tried configuring wait message on the server side but no use.
The user has to wait around 5 seconds to see the results.... How can i solve this problem... Is there any other interactive way to show the message.
